The Woodfield Stroke Rehabilitation Unit is a small, dedicated facility set within Anchor ward at Bodmin Community Hospital, and taking patients from across Cornwall. We have 9 beds ring fenced for stroke rehabilitation as part of the Cornwall stroke pathway.

We are looking to recruit a B5 OT to join our enthusiastic and friendly team. Previous experience in stroke rehabilitation is desirable but is not essential for this post. This is a stand alone post and is not part of a rotation. This is an outstanding opportunity for anybody who wants to develop a thorough grounding in stroke rehabilitation, both as an occupational therapist and as part of a multi-disciplinary and inter disciplinary team. We will help you to develop both clinically and professionally through formal and informal supervision, and in-service training, but you must also be dedicated to your own Continuous Professional Development.

We're an NHS community and mental health provider Trust based in Cornwall and the Isles of Scilly. We deliver community and hospital-based care to improve people's physical and mental health.We also provide specialist support to people with dementia or a learning disability.

We are a people organisation and people matter to us. As part of the team, you'll help support the health and wellbeing of the people who live and visit this beautiful part of the UK.

Over 4,000 people make up the Trust. This includes doctors, nurses, therapists, plus admin and support staff.

We work in people's homes, in community clinics and bases.Some staff work from one of our 13 community hospitals. Our aspiration is to have great people, provide great care, be a great place to work and a great partner.

Approximately 568,000 people live here. A third of people who live in Cornwall are supported by acute hospital services in Devon.As a result, we also work closely with our partners in Devon. In the summer, and during other holidays lots of people choose to visit the area. This increases the numbers of people who use our services.
